Research
shows that the average length of time a typical user will
wait for a page to load, formerly estimated at 8 seconds,
has now dropped to 3 seconds.
"The best-designed web site is worthless if users don't
have the patience to wait for it to load or if the competition
offers a site that loads more quickly," says John Yunker
of Byte Level Research.
Marketers
lose $25 billion a year due to slow-loading web sites and
customer bailout, according to Zona Research.
|
Whether
you use visual HTML editors or a plain text editor, your HTML code
will invariably contain unnecessary non-breaking spaces ( ),
returns, several duplicate font tags, empty tags, unused paragraph
tags, etc. These elements unnecessarily increase the size of your
web pages, slowing them down.
